Question 2 of 5

A nurse is assisting in the planning of preventative care for a client who is restless following a traumatic brain injury with increased intracranial pressure. Which of the following is an appropriate nursing action?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Reducing stimuli (e.g., noise, light, visitors) calms the client and prevents further increases in intracranial pressure. Opioids, restraints, or complete darkness may be inappropriate or less effective.

Question 4 of 5

A nurse is assisting with the development of a plan of care for an older adult who is at risk for falls. Which of the following actions should the nurse contribute to the plan? (Select all that apply)

Correct Answer: C,D,E

Rationale: Night lights improve visibility, a reachable bedside table reduces unnecessary movement, and locked wheels ensure stability, all reducing fall risk. Sedatives and bed height do not directly prevent falls.

Question 5 of 5

A nurse is collecting data from a client who has an exacerbation of gout. Which of the following findings should the nurse expect? (Select all that apply.)

Correct Answer: B,C,E

Rationale: Edema, tophi, and erythema are expected in gout due to urate crystal accumulation causing inflammation. Tight skin and symmetrical joint pain are not typical, as gout usually affects one joint.
